编程45度角公式怎么算

时间:2025-03-05 01:23:48 明星趣事

在编程中计算45度角,通常涉及以下几种情况:

计算斜边与直角边的比例关系

在45度角的直角三角形中,两个直角边相等,设直角边长度为 `a`,斜边长度为 `c`。根据勾股定理,斜边长度 `c` 可以表示为 `c = a * sqrt(2)`。

计算正弦、余弦和正切值

45度角的正弦值 `sin(45°) = cos(45°) = sqrt(2) / 2`。

正切值 `tan(45°) = 1`。

角度与弧度的转换

在编程中,角度和弧度之间的转换非常重要。可以使用数学库中的函数进行转换。例如,在Python中,可以使用 `math.radians(45)` 将角度转换为弧度,使用 `math.sin(math.radians(45))` 计算正弦值。

使用三角函数计算其他几何量

如果需要计算其他几何量,如圆弧半径、圆弧角度、圆弧弦长或圆弧切线长度,可以使用相应的三角函数公式。

```python

import math

计算45度角的正弦值

angle_degrees = 45

angle_radians = math.radians(angle_degrees)

sin_value = math.sin(angle_radians)

print("sin(45°) =", sin_value)

计算斜边长度

a = 1 直角边长度

c = math.sqrt(a2 + a2) 斜边长度

print("斜边长度 =", c)

```

输出结果:

```

sin(45°) = 0.7071067811865475

斜边长度 = 1.4142135623730951

```

通过这些公式和步骤,可以在编程中方便地计算45度角及其相关的几何量。